Free ‘Beer and Baps’ networking event returns 

1 min read

Professionals are invited to attend a free networking event taking place in Stone next month. 

The Beer and Baps event organised by BCRS Business Loans is returning to the Crown Wharf pub on Wednesday, 8 October. 

The previous event proved popular with guests given the opportunity to network over a free drink and a lunchtime bap. 

Business Development Manager Mark Savill said: “We have held a number of Beer and Baps events at the Crown Wharf pub, our last taking place in June. 

“They are very popular with local businesses, and I would encourage new and returning guests to sign up and look forward to an afternoon of friendly conversation and networking over lunch.” 

BCRS Business Loans supports businesses struggling to access finance from traditional lenders. Businesses can secure loans between £10,000 to £250,000 for growth and recovery plans. 

The event will run at the Crown Street pub from 12pm until 2pm.
